Carla R: 26 Years of Sobriety and Counting

Episode Overview

  • Carla R shares her journey to sobriety since 1987.
  • The importance of community support in Alcoholics Anonymous.
  • Humour and raw honesty in recovery stories.
  • Life lessons learned through AA meetings and workshops.
  • Finding strength in vulnerability and shared experiences.
"Alcoholics Anonymous taught me that just anybody is not a replacement for nobody",
Carla R's journey to sobriety is nothing short of extraordinary. In this episode of Sober Cast, Carla shares her powerful story, taking you back to 1987 when she first embraced a life without alcohol. From the small town of Tujunga, California, Carla opens up about her experiences at the 40th Annual Gopher State Roundup in 2013, where she spoke candidly about her struggles and triumphs over 26 years of sobriety.
Her anecdotes are filled with humour and raw honesty, making her narrative both relatable and inspiring. Carla's tale is a testament to the resilience of the human spirit and the transformative power of Alcoholics Anonymous (AA). She talks about her early days in AA, the support she received, and how she learned to navigate life’s ups and downs without turning to alcohol.
Her story is peppered with moments of laughter and tears, offering a genuine glimpse into the life of someone who has walked the path of recovery.
